-
Evaluating singular and near-singular integrals on $C^2$ smooth surfaces with a novel geometric method and closed form expressions
Authors:
Andrew Zheng,
Spyros Alexakis,
Adam R Stinchcombe
Abstract:
Most Fredholm integral equations involve integrals with weakly singular kernels. Once the domain of integration is discretized into elements, these weakly singular kernels become strongly singular or ``near-singular". Common methods to compute these integrals when the kernel is a Green's function include the Duffy transform, polar coordinates with closed analytic formulas, and singularity extracti…
▽ More
Most Fredholm integral equations involve integrals with weakly singular kernels. Once the domain of integration is discretized into elements, these weakly singular kernels become strongly singular or ``near-singular". Common methods to compute these integrals when the kernel is a Green's function include the Duffy transform, polar coordinates with closed analytic formulas, and singularity extraction. However, these methods do not generalize well to the normal derivatives of Green's functions. We provide methods to integrate both the Green's function and its normal derivative on smooth surfaces discretized by triangular elements in three dimensions. For strongly singular integrals involving normal derivatives of Green's functions, we provide two methods that can accurately approximate the true integrals on the true domain. The Geometric method uses geometric information of the true surface of integration to approximate the original integral on the true domain using push-forward maps. The Interpolation-Duffy method heuristically cancels out the singularity and then evaluates the integral using a quadrature scheme. Both methods are better than simply setting the singular integrals to zero, while being faster than adaptive refinement methods. The explicit analytic formulas for integrating polynomials $p$ of degree less than three are provided.
△ Less
Submitted 17 February, 2025;
originally announced February 2025.
-
A boundary integral equation method for the complete electrode model in electrical impedance tomography with tests on experimental data
Authors:
Teemu Tyni,
Adam R Stinchcombe,
Spyros Alexakis
Abstract:
We develop a boundary integral equation-based numerical method to solve for the electrostatic potential in two dimensions, inside a medium with piecewise constant conductivity, where the boundary condition is given by the complete electrode model (CEM). The CEM is seen as the most accurate model of the physical setting where electrodes are placed on the surface of an electrically conductive body,…
▽ More
We develop a boundary integral equation-based numerical method to solve for the electrostatic potential in two dimensions, inside a medium with piecewise constant conductivity, where the boundary condition is given by the complete electrode model (CEM). The CEM is seen as the most accurate model of the physical setting where electrodes are placed on the surface of an electrically conductive body, and currents are injected through the electrodes and the resulting voltages are measured again on these same electrodes. The integral equation formulation is based on expressing the electrostatic potential as the solution to a finite number of Laplace equations which are coupled through boundary matching conditions. This allows us to re-express the solution in terms of single layer potentials; the problem is thus re-cast as a system of integral equations on a finite number of smooth curves. We discuss an adaptive method for the solution of the resulting system of mildly singular integral equations. This solver is both fast and accurate. We then present a numerical inverse solver for electrical impedance tomography (EIT) which uses our forward solver at its core. To demonstrate the applicability of our results we test our numerical methods on an open electrical impedance tomography data set provided by the Finnish Inverse Problems Society.
△ Less
Submitted 27 March, 2024; v1 submitted 26 May, 2023;
originally announced May 2023.
-
A Multi-Scale Simulation of Retinal Physiology
Authors:
Belal Abuelnasr,
Adam R. Stinchcombe
Abstract:
We present a detailed physiological model of the retina that includes the biochemistry and electrophysiology of phototransduction, neuronal electrical coupling, and the spherical geometry of the eye. The model is a parabolic-elliptic system of partial differential equations based on the mathematical framework of the bi-domain equations, which we have generalized to account for multiple cell-types.…
▽ More
We present a detailed physiological model of the retina that includes the biochemistry and electrophysiology of phototransduction, neuronal electrical coupling, and the spherical geometry of the eye. The model is a parabolic-elliptic system of partial differential equations based on the mathematical framework of the bi-domain equations, which we have generalized to account for multiple cell-types. We discretize in space with non-uniform finite differences and step through time with a custom adaptive time-stepper that employs a backward differentiation formula and an inexact Newton method. A refinement study confirms the accuracy and efficiency of our numerical method. Numerical simulations using the model compare favorably with experimental findings, such as desensitization to light stimuli and calcium buffering in photoreceptors. Other numerical simulations suggest an interplay between photoreceptor gap junctions and inner segment, but not outer segment, calcium concentration. Applications of this model and simulation include analysis of retinal calcium imaging experiments, the design of electroretinograms, the design of visual prosthetics, and studies of ephaptic coupling within the retina.
△ Less
Submitted 8 March, 2023;
originally announced March 2023.
-
Fast Computation of Electrostatic Potentials for Piecewise Constant Conductivities
Authors:
Kyle Bower,
Kirill Serkh,
Spyros Alexakis,
Adam R Stinchcombe
Abstract:
We present a novel numerical method for solving the elliptic partial differential equation problem for the electrostatic potential with piecewise constant conductivity. We employ an integral equation approach for which we derive a system of well-conditioned integral equations by representing the solution as a sum of single layer potentials. The kernel of the resulting integral operator is smooth p…
▽ More
We present a novel numerical method for solving the elliptic partial differential equation problem for the electrostatic potential with piecewise constant conductivity. We employ an integral equation approach for which we derive a system of well-conditioned integral equations by representing the solution as a sum of single layer potentials. The kernel of the resulting integral operator is smooth provided that the layers are well-separated. The fast multiple method is used to accelerate the generalized minimal residual method solution of the integral equations. For efficiency, we adapt the grid of the Nyström method based on the spectral resolution of the layer charge density. Additionally, we present a method for evaluating the solution that is efficient and accurate throughout the domain, circumventing the close-evaluation problem. To support the design choices of the numerical method, we derive regularity estimates with bounds explicitly in terms of the conductivities and the geometries of the boundaries between their regions. The resulting method is fast and accurate for solving for the electrostatic potential in media with piecewise constant conductivities.
△ Less
Submitted 30 May, 2022;
originally announced May 2022.
-
Solving Elliptic Equations with Brownian Motion: Bias Reduction and Temporal Difference Learning
Authors:
Cameron Martin,
Hongyuan Zhang,
Julia Costacurta,
Mihai Nica,
Adam R Stinchcombe
Abstract:
The Feynman-Kac formula provides a way to understand solutions to elliptic partial differential equations in terms of expectations of continuous time Markov processes. This connection allows for the creation of numerical schemes for solutions based on samples of these Markov processes which have advantages over traditional numerical methods in some cases. However, naïve numerical implementations s…
▽ More
The Feynman-Kac formula provides a way to understand solutions to elliptic partial differential equations in terms of expectations of continuous time Markov processes. This connection allows for the creation of numerical schemes for solutions based on samples of these Markov processes which have advantages over traditional numerical methods in some cases. However, naïve numerical implementations suffer from statistical bias and sampling error. We present methods to discretize the stochastic process appearing in the Feynman-Kac formula that reduce the bias of the numerical scheme. We also propose using temporal difference learning to assemble information from random samples in a way that is more efficient than the traditional Monte Carlo method.
△ Less
Submitted 31 July, 2020;
originally announced August 2020.
-
A Derivative-Free Method for Solving Elliptic Partial Differential Equations with Deep Neural Networks
Authors:
Jihun Han,
Mihai Nica,
Adam R Stinchcombe
Abstract:
We introduce a deep neural network based method for solving a class of elliptic partial differential equations. We approximate the solution of the PDE with a deep neural network which is trained under the guidance of a probabilistic representation of the PDE in the spirit of the Feynman-Kac formula. The solution is given by an expectation of a martingale process driven by a Brownian motion. As Bro…
▽ More
We introduce a deep neural network based method for solving a class of elliptic partial differential equations. We approximate the solution of the PDE with a deep neural network which is trained under the guidance of a probabilistic representation of the PDE in the spirit of the Feynman-Kac formula. The solution is given by an expectation of a martingale process driven by a Brownian motion. As Brownian walkers explore the domain, the deep neural network is iteratively trained using a form of reinforcement learning. Our method is a 'Derivative-Free Loss Method' since it does not require the explicit calculation of the derivatives of the neural network with respect to the input neurons in order to compute the training loss. The advantages of our method are showcased in a series of test problems: a corner singularity problem, an interface problem, and an application to a chemotaxis population model.
△ Less
Submitted 16 January, 2020;
originally announced January 2020.